Soccer Could Be an Own Goal for U.S. Funds

U.S. investment firms might end up scoring quite a few goals with their European soccer teams. Few of them are likely to translate into decent profits.

On Wednesday, Italy’s AC Milan officially passed from one American owner to another: Gerry Cardinale’s private-equity firm RedBird Capital Partners took over from Elliott Management, completing a purchase announced back in June. RedBird, which controls France’s Toulouse FC and has a stake in the owner of England’s Liverpool FC, also said the New York Yankees baseball franchise would take a minority stake.
